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

feat: add server streaming support for REST transport #902

Merged
merged 6 commits into from
Jan 22, 2022

Conversation

vam-google
Copy link
Contributor

This PR depends on googleapis/gax-java#1599

@vam-google vam-google requested review from a team as code owners January 16, 2022 06:25
@codecov
Copy link

codecov bot commented Jan 18, 2022

Codecov Report

Merging #902 (b096b17) into main (128039b) will decrease coverage by 0.02%.
The diff coverage is 81.81%.

Impacted file tree graph

@@            Coverage Diff             @@
##             main     #902      +/-   ##
==========================================
- Coverage   87.86%   87.84%   -0.03%     
==========================================
  Files         153      153              
  Lines       16024    16046      +22     
  Branches     1166     1166              
==========================================
+ Hits        14079    14095      +16     
- Misses       1602     1607       +5     
- Partials      343      344       +1     
Impacted Files Coverage Δ
.../grpc/GrpcServiceCallableFactoryClassComposer.java 100.00% <ø> (ø)
...omposer/rest/HttpJsonServiceStubClassComposer.java 53.29% <66.66%> (+0.34%) ⬆️
...n/AbstractServiceCallableFactoryClassComposer.java 99.36% <100.00%> (+0.04%) ⬆️
...t/HttpJsonServiceCallableFactoryClassComposer.java 96.94% <100.00%> (+0.09%) ⬆️

Continue to review full report at Codecov.

Legend - Click here to learn more
Δ = absolute <relative> (impact), ø = not affected, ? = missing data
Powered by Codecov. Last update 128039b...b096b17. Read the comment docs.

@vam-google
Copy link
Contributor Author

@chanseokoh pushing in now. If you have any comments, please leave them here and I'll address them in a followup PR.

@vam-google vam-google merged commit 3b2dec6 into googleapis:main Jan 22, 2022
suztomo pushed a commit that referenced this pull request Dec 16, 2022
suztomo pushed a commit that referenced this pull request Mar 21, 2023
🤖 I have created a release *beep* *boop*
---


## [3.0.6](https://github.com/googleapis/java-shared-dependencies/compare/v3.0.5...v3.0.6) (2022-11-07)


### Dependencies

* Update dependency com.fasterxml.jackson:jackson-bom to v2.14.0 ([#901](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/901)) ([4e3d116](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/4e3d1162403a236443c8dbb00cbe23bd6c6c225a))
* Update dependency com.google.api-client:google-api-client-bom to v2.0.1 ([#899](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/899)) ([d2baed5](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/d2baed57f798b7c153678ce87bd486f9808dbc46))
* Update dependency com.google.api:api-common to v2.2.2 ([#892](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/892)) ([292cd39](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/292cd39d3b5fca9be15621b5e483e3b6386ec2ef))
* Update dependency com.google.cloud:grpc-gcp to v1.3.1 ([#884](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/884)) ([f22fce6](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/f22fce69481f0ecec1c5438b9f1a938db074cf4c))
* Update dependency com.google.code.gson:gson to v2.10 ([#887](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/887)) ([cbe8973](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/cbe8973436da3c34be00d0742b3db11af106f585))
* Update dependency com.google.http-client:google-http-client-bom to v1.42.3 ([#893](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/893)) ([21e7515](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/21e7515d351cf8a53cb7590267231930bedfaf88))
* Update dependency com.google.protobuf:protobuf-bom to v3.21.9 ([#889](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/889)) ([30effe6](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/30effe65dc103a694fab5bf9537e96a0def0d4d9))
* Update dependency io.grpc:grpc-bom to v1.50.2 ([#878](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/878)) ([0e155c4](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/0e155c476ee8280921d234286eed8732997dd2a6))
* Update dependency org.checkerframework:checker-qual to v3.27.0 ([#896](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/896)) ([f6c1155](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/f6c1155bbd0a01b6a25948f7c6117a50fd85e9de))
* Update dependency org.threeten:threetenbp to v1.6.4 ([#894](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/894)) ([478ae53](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/478ae530c8140d92f4e083c5e06ecd6f4f228f05))
* Update gax.version to v2.19.5 ([#903](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/903)) ([ba1ae38](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/ba1ae389185f2fffaec10cf69ad6644389af9571))
* Update google.common-protos.version to v2.10.0 ([#900](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/900)) ([46aeddf](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/46aeddfe2ce2325ab8ae9a6654c500f847855acb))
* Update google.core.version to v2.8.23 ([#885](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/885)) ([1092bbe](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/1092bbe5f7a9d84dc1013f8a3c8e62e5c26ab2ab))
* Update google.core.version to v2.8.24 ([#890](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/890)) ([70791a5](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/70791a5ce678c5c7ebbb70e1527cab69587307ec))
* Update google.core.version to v2.8.27 ([#902](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/902)) ([a53f404](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/a53f404799ac6fd4e3005ea781f74a245fd7b7c7))
* Update iam.version to v1.6.6 ([#886](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/886)) ([122cf9d](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/122cf9d01a73d78768544b0638efc8cca995fd87))
* Update iam.version to v1.6.7 ([#895](https://github.com/googleapis/java-shared-dependencies/issues/895)) ([feda2e7](https://github.com/googleapis/java-shared-dependencies/commit/feda2e7d2d9026dffcdfe71f443199505e5bb215))

---
This PR was generated with [Release Please](https://github.com/googleapis/release-please). See [documentation](https://github.com/googleapis/release-please#release-please).
suztomo pushed a commit that referenced this pull request Mar 21, 2023
[![Mend Renovate](https://app.renovatebot.com/images/banner.svg)](https://renovatebot.com)

This PR contains the following updates:

| Package | Change | Age | Adoption | Passing | Confidence |
|---|---|---|---|---|---|
| [org.threeten:threetenbp](https://www.threeten.org/threetenbp) ([source](https://github.com/ThreeTen/threetenbp)) | `1.6.0` -> `1.6.1` | [![age](https://badges.renovateapi.com/packages/maven/org.threeten:threetenbp/1.6.1/age-slim)](https://docs.renovatebot.com/merge-confidence/) | [![adoption](https://badges.renovateapi.com/packages/maven/org.threeten:threetenbp/1.6.1/adoption-slim)](https://docs.renovatebot.com/merge-confidence/) | [![passing](https://badges.renovateapi.com/packages/maven/org.threeten:threetenbp/1.6.1/compatibility-slim/1.6.0)](https://docs.renovatebot.com/merge-confidence/) | [![confidence](https://badges.renovateapi.com/packages/maven/org.threeten:threetenbp/1.6.1/confidence-slim/1.6.0)](https://docs.renovatebot.com/merge-confidence/) |

---

### Release Notes

<details>
<summary>ThreeTen/threetenbp</summary>

### [`v1.6.1`](https://github.com/ThreeTen/threetenbp/releases/tag/v1.6.1)

[Compare Source](https://github.com/ThreeTen/threetenbp/compare/v1.6.0...v1.6.1)

See the [change notes](https://www.threeten.org/threetenbp/changes-report.html) for more information.

</details>

---

### Configuration

📅 **Schedule**: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).

🚦 **Automerge**: Disabled by config. Please merge this manually once you are satisfied.

♻ **Rebasing**: Whenever PR becomes conflicted, or you tick the rebase/retry checkbox.

🔕 **Ignore**: Close this PR and you won't be reminded about this update again.

---

 - [ ] <!-- rebase-check -->If you want to rebase/retry this PR, click this checkbox.

---

This PR has been generated by [Mend Renovate](https://www.mend.io/free-developer-tools/renovate/). View repository job log [here](https://app.renovatebot.com/dashboard#github/googleapis/java-core).
<!--renovate-debug:eyJjcmVhdGVkSW5WZXIiOiIzMi4xNTguMCIsInVwZGF0ZWRJblZlciI6IjMyLjE1OC4wIn0=-->
suztomo pushed a commit that referenced this pull request Mar 21, 2023
🤖 I have created a release *beep* *boop*
---


## [2.8.9](googleapis/java-core@v2.8.8...v2.8.9) (2022-08-16)


### Dependencies

* update dependency com.google.auth:google-auth-library-bom to v1.10.0 ([#900](googleapis/java-core#900)) ([8e89e25](googleapis/java-core@8e89e25))
* update dependency com.google.protobuf:protobuf-bom to v3.21.5 ([#901](googleapis/java-core#901)) ([843b39c](googleapis/java-core@843b39c))
* update dependency org.threeten:threetenbp to v1.6.1 ([#902](googleapis/java-core#902)) ([3a22cdd](googleapis/java-core@3a22cdd))

---
This PR was generated with [Release Please](https://github.com/googleapis/release-please). See [documentation](https://github.com/googleapis/release-please#release-please).
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

1 participant